i used to have an L7 15 like your describing and it would make a sound almost like it was bottoming out.. before i could figure out what that was i noticed one of the tensil leads had broken off.. i fixed it plenty of times but it always came back off a few weeks later.. even the solo x 12 i first had was an 04 and it did the same thing.. kicker made the newer subs come with longer tinsel leads so the problem doesnt happen any more.. ive never seen a recone for an L7 but even if there was youd prolly have the same problem come up.. id get something else...

ok so im doing a new build in my 4 door 2001 cavalier. to start it off i will tell you what i have and the goals i have.. ive got the big 3 done 1 yellow top under the hood one in the back 2 aq2200's and 2 dual 2 ohm solo x 18s. this will not be for comps. just plain loud and low bass... my car has no rear deck no back seats no carpet from drivers seat back.. all metal and opened up.. where the back seat was i can go as wide as 46 inchs and as tall as 36. imbetween the A-pillers and to the rear of the trunk i can go as wide as 35 inches and as tall as 17 inches.. from trunk to my back i can go around 55 inchs.. i have a lot of room as you can see but ive never got it to sound the way i want... any one got suggestions on size and tunning for me.. or stuff like port back subs up which directions would be best....
p.s doing a wall isnt on the menu...
